Tesla is looking for an exceptional field incident investigator with a background in collision reconstruction and forensic analysis for the Field Quality, Data Analysis and Engineering team. This role will support the Incident Investigation, Safety and Regulatory & Legal teams. The individual will be tasked with conducting field investigations to support engineering teams and regulatory requests, including collection and assessment of CAN (Controller Area Network) logs, EDR (Event Data Recorder) data and other telemetry sources. The role will require assessment of remote telemetry as well as travel for physical inspections of vehicles and incident sites.
Conduct investigations of field incidents to support engineering, regulatory, and legal requests
Perform inspections of incident vehicles and incident sites, including documentation and collection of electronic data
Participate in reviews of incidents with vehicle engineering, safety, and AI teams within Tesla
Compile CAN log, EDR and other telemetry data for a given incident or incidents in order to meet information requests from regulatory authorities
Organize and compile reports on incidents for internal release
Specific training or accreditation in collision reconstruction/investigation
Experience in vehicle crash investigations (including vehicle/scene inspections, Event Data Recorder (EDR) collection, forensic photography, and scene scanning equipment)
Experience in analyzing electronic vehicle data (e.g. CAN and EDR)
Experience working with local and/or federal law enforcement personnel regarding case investigations desired
Travel to incident sites and vehicles to perform inspections
Strong interpersonal and written communication skills
Mechanical aptitude and experience with automotive components
